Is Northville a Good Place to Live?
Economy & Jobs
Northville residents earn a median household income of $118,750 , which is 58% above the national average of $75,149. Per capita income is $40,437. The unemployment rate stands at 0.0% (100% below the U.S. rate of 3.6%). 0.0% of residents live below the poverty line. The area is home to 1,522 business establishments, including 102 restaurants.
Housing & Cost of Living
The median home value in Northville is $150,000 , 47% below the national median of $281,900. Zillow estimates the typical home at $270,338. The cost of living index is 88.6 (100 = national average). The median home was built in 1975.
Safety & Crime
Northville reports 282 violent crimes per 100,000 residents , which is 26% below the national average of 380/100K. Property crime is 1,976/100K.
Education
59.3% of adults in Northville hold a bachelor's degree or higher (76% above the national average). 100.0% have completed high school. Local schools score 6.3/10 in standardized testing.
Climate & Weather
Northville has an average annual temperature of 43°F (6°C). Winters average 12°F in January while summers reach 71°F in July. The area gets 276 sunny days per year. Annual precipitation totals 23.0 inches. Air quality is rated Good with a median AQI of 35.
